Quick Sourcing Note

XL-1606PDC from XINGLIGHT is an LED-category infrared phototransistor receiver supplied in a 0602 SMD package measuring 1.6 x 0.6 x 1.1 mm. The device uses black colloid construction and is intended for SMT automatic production and reflow soldering. Key optical and electrical parameters include 880 nm peak sensitive wavelength, 700 to 1100 nm spectral range, 15 us rise and fall times, 100 mW power dissipation, and -40 to +85 °C operating and storage ranges. It supports compact infrared sensing designs such as optical detection, reflective sensing, proximity detection, and infrared receiver circuits.

Product Overview

The XL-1606PDC is a XINGLIGHT infrared phototransistor receiver in the LED category. It is identified as a sensor component and uses a compact 0602 SMD package with outline dimensions of 1.6 x 0.6 x 1.1 mm. The package has black colloid and a stated outline dimension tolerance of ±0.25 mm unless otherwise noted.

Electrical ratings include 100 mW power dissipation, 30 V collector-emitter voltage, 5 V emitter-collector voltage, and 2000 V antistatic ability. At Ta=25°C, the device has an 880 nm peak sensitive wavelength, 700 to 1100 nm spectral range, max 30 nA collector dark current, and 15 us rise and fall times under the specified VCE, IC, and load conditions.

Assembly data lists suitability for SMT automatic production and reflow soldering, MSL 3 moisture sensitivity, and a maximum of two reflow cycles. Storage and handling conditions include ≤30°C and <60% RH unopened storage for use within one year, and ≤30°C, <40% RH opened storage with soldering within 168 hours.

FAQ

What type of device is the XL-1606PDC?

The XL-1606PDC is an infrared phototransistor receiver from XINGLIGHT. It is listed in the LED category and identified as a sensor component in a 0602 SMD package measuring 1.6 x 0.6 x 1.1 mm.

What wavelength range does XL-1606PDC detect?

The datasheet facts specify a peak sensitive wavelength of 880 nm at Ta=25°C. The spectral bandwidth or spectral range is listed as 700 to 1100 nm, also at Ta=25°C.

What assembly processes are specified for this part?

XL-1606PDC is suitable for SMT automatic production and the reflow soldering process. The facts also list MSL 3, a 260°C for 6 s reflow soldering condition, and a maximum of two reflow cycles.

What are the storage requirements after opening?

After opening the package, the storage condition is ≤30°C and <40% RH. The device should be soldered within 168 hours, equivalent to 7 days, according to the extracted storage facts.
